New Guitar on the way

I have been very happy with my Yamaha acoustic electric that I got late in 2005, but the more I play it and try to record with it, the more I realized I needed some kind of electric guitar. I started to research, and learned a lot about single coil vs humbucker pickups, Fender vs Squier and Gibson vs Epiphone. I was leaning towards some kind of Strat style guitar with an HSS pickup configuration when I stumbled upon the Variax. It's 25 guitars in one, in that it models the sound of many guitars, including all that I was really interested in. Hard to find new in Calgary; and it was in the $600 range new, meaning I wasn't interested given how little I'm able to play.

Then I saw a used one on eBay, and 5 days later, a Variax 300 was mine for about half the price of a new one.
